Hello All,

Can anyone tell me and help me out, what to do in a case when all the HTML Help pages of my project in madcap flare are opening in XML editor only by default. I don't know what has happened suddenly and i am not able to view and open neither my pages in Read/edit mode not able to view the content. Please help me and tell me the settings that needs to be checked or corrected?

I don't know if this is your problem, but there are two versions of the editor. One has tabs for Text Editor and XML Editor, and another version does not. This second version says Text Editor in the upper left-hand corner and has only a few icons. It also has a different favicon if you are using tab view (in my case, the favicon for my default browser). If you are in this editor, and you click on the second icon from the right (second-to-last-icon), it will open the "normal" editor in another window.

If this is what you are seeing, then perhaps all your files got opened in the second editor. This can happen, for example, when you are doing a search and replace with Find in Source Code selected. If the second editor is already open, it is what you see when you go to open/view a file. If you have a lot of tabs open, then this version of the editor might be open on another tab and you wouldn't see it. Try selecting Close All Documents from the ribbon and then open the documents you want.
